Teleflex i6000 Electronic Controls
The 360 Express is equipped with the i6000TEC series triple engine electronic shift and
throttle controls system. This system is activated when the engine ignition switches are turned
on. Also, the green LED indicators must be illuminated above the engine standby switches
(see
“Engine Standby” on page 8–2
and
“12 Volt DC i6000 Engine Switches Diagram” on
page 8–53
for more information on these switches). This system consist of a dual-lever
control head located at the helm, the engine switches on the control panel, three electronic
control units (ECUs), three throttle actuators, and three shift actuators. These work together to
simplify triple engine controls into standard dual engine controls. The ECUs, throttle
actuators, and shift actuators are installed in the starboard aft berth rigging compartment.
They may be accessed through the wall panel in the starboard wall of the aft berth
compartment. Also, two power distribution boxes located in the aft rigging compartment near
the generator ensure a constant power supply to the ECUs. These power distribution boxes
receive over-current protection from two 30A breakers installed in the aft battery
compartment beneath the aft drop-in box. The center engine follows the port lever for shift
and throttle at startup; however, there are four operating modes you may choose from. This
system is complex and covered in detail in the owner’s manual for this product which is
included in your owner’s packet. See
“12 Volt DC i6000 One-line Diagram” on page 8–61
for
wiring detail.
